What Was That Doomsday-Prepper Ad During the Olympics?


In between spots showing teary moms and persevering athletes, some viewers of NBC’s Sports Network Olympics coverage last week saw a commercial for an underground shelter designed to protect from an end-of-the-world catastrophe.

Yes, you read that right.

Made by Omni Underground Bunkers, a Delaware-based company that specializes in bunker shelters, the spot resembles a generic infomercial type of ad you’re likely to see during some bad wee-hours TV. It features a concerned citizen warning us about natural disasters and terrorist attacks sure to wreak havoc in our lives. With images of disaster-stricken towns, crying children and burning buildings, it proclaims this is all inevitable, with assertions like “This is the future. This is real.”
